The Death and Resurrection Show dives deep into the chaotic world of Killing Joke, a band that's been both a part of and a reflection of the post-punk industrial scene for three decades. Its raw documentary style captures the band's gritty essence, with candid interviews and archival footage that feel almost like a time capsule. The pacing meanders through their ups and downs—triumphs and controversies alike—with an atmosphere that's both dark and electric. It’s not just about the music, but the philosophy behind it. The performances, both on stage and in personal recounting, add a layer of authenticity that’s hard to shake off. There’s a certain edge to this film that resonates long after it’s done, you know?
